Kitty Brucknell has covered a David Guetta hit.
The singer has teamed up with her former fellow X Factor contestant Bradley Johnson (from boyband NuVibe) to perform a rendition of 'Titanium'.
The star uploaded a clip of the stripped-down version to her YouTube channel, while working on material for her debut album.
"So I've been in the studio a lot this week...and who did I bump into, but the gorgeous Bradley from last year's show (he was in NuVibe but now he is working on his solo album)," Brucknell wrote.
"So, we decided to have a little fun in a break, and came up with this! And yes, that IS me on the piano!"
She added: "We recorded it in one take, then filmed it - we had so much fun doing this, so please share with all your friends and follow us on twitter/facebook. New music coming soon, but I thought you'd love this!"
Brucknell recently told Digital Spy that her new music is "quite dark lyrically" and that she wants "to create headlines about what [she's] singing".
